North Port-Sarasota-Bradenton vs Portland-South Portland
Fair Market Rent Comparison — HUD 2025 Data
Quick Answer
Portland-South Portland is 8% cheaper for renters. A 2-bedroom rents for $1,145/mo vs $1,238/mo in North Port-Sarasota-Bradenton — saving $1,116/year.
Rent by Unit Size
| Unit Size | North Port-Sarasota-Bradenton | Portland-South Portland | Difference |
|---|---|---|---|
| Studio | $829 | $765 | $64 |
| 1 Bedroom | $1,001 | $906 | $95 |
| 2 Bedrooms | $1,238 | $1,145 | $93 |
| 3 Bedrooms | $1,486 | $1,402 | $84 |
| 4 Bedrooms | $1,806 | $1,638 | $168 |
| Median Income | $62,142 | $58,824 | $3,318 |
